C607 FNM is a 1986 Honda Acty in White with a 545c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 10 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 60%.
Across all 1986 Honda Acty models, the average MOT pass rate is 64.6% with a typical mileage of 61,338 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Honda Acty fails its MOT is suspension component mounting prescribed area is excessively corroded, accounting for 451 recorded failures. If you're considering buying C607 FNM,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Honda Acty typically stays on UK roads for around 45 years. At 40 years old, this Honda Acty is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
